Rangers’ Europa League opponents Lyon will be without FIVE top stars after the Ligue 1 side confirmed their squad for Thursday’s clash at Ibrox.
However, former Liverpool attacker and dangerman Xherdan Shaqiri has made the squad despite suggestions to the contrary.
The pair will face off in the opening match of Europa League group A but Peter Bosz’ side will be have to make do without some of their top stars.
While it’s been widely reported that former Celtic striker Moussa Dembele would miss the match, the French side will also be without Leo Dubois, Jeff Reine-Adelaide, Thiago Mendes and Tino Kadewere.
Their squad to face Rangers reads: Goalkeepers: Lopes, Pollersbeck, Bonnevie.
Defenders: Emerson, Henrique, Boateng, Denayer, Diomande, Da Silva, Lukeba, Gusto.
Midfielders: Aouar, Bruno, Caqueret, Keita, Paqueta, Shaqiri.
Attackers: Cherki, Barcola, Slimani, Toko Ekambi.
